Kings Park and Hyde Park work well for hill sprints and circuit sessions. Langley Park and Matilda Bay Reserve suit flatter work, kettlebell circuits or a steady jog with intervals mixed in.

Female and Postpartum Mobile Personal Training in Perth

Many of our female clients want a program built around a busy week. Sessions cover general strength and health fitness goals, plus returning to exercise after pregnancy. Plans shift as capacity changes week to week.

One client came back to personal training about ten weeks after a caesarean, worried she'd lost all her strength. We started with breathing work and gentle core activation, then built load slowly. By month three she was back to full squats, with her first pain-free run since giving birth.

A postpartum program checks in on pelvic floor symptoms, energy levels and sleep first, then adjusts intensity. Strength work only progresses once movement feels stable and pain-free.

  • Core and pelvic floor focused sessions in the early months
  • Gradual return to lifting, running or sport-specific goals
  • Ongoing check-ins to keep training healthy and sustainable
  • Flexible session times that work around feeding and nap schedules

How much does a personal trainer cost in Perth?

Across Perth, one-on-one sessions typically cost somewhere between $70 and $130, depending on the trainer's experience and the location, studio or home. Our sessions sit at $90, and the 6-Week Lean Body Reset program is $1,299 if you want a structured block with a clear endpoint.

Is $400 a month a lot for a personal trainer?

At $90 a session, $400 works out to roughly four sessions a month, close to one a week. For most people that's enough to build a habit and see real change in strength or energy, especially once you count the time saved by skipping the drive to a gym.

Is $300 a month a lot for a personal trainer?

$300 buys a little over three sessions a month at our rate, so training lands roughly once a week with an occasional gap fortnight. It's a lighter cadence, but paired with a simple plan you can do on your own days, it still adds up over a few months.
